How they compare
Qatar currently reports 95.4% against 93.7% in ESCAP: All Countries (unsdcode:98400), a difference of 1.7%.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 30 shared years of data; in 1988 it was ESCAP: All Countries (unsdcode:98400) ahead.
ESCAP: All Countries (unsdcode:98400) ranks 91st and Qatar ranks 90th of 219 groups.
Across the 5 decades both report, ESCAP: All Countries (unsdcode:98400) averaged higher in 2 and Qatar in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| ESCAP: All Countries (unsdcode:98400) | Qatar |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 87.0% | 73.8% | 13.2% | ESCAP: All Countries (unsdcode:98400) |
| 1990s | 83.4% | 76.0% | 7.3% | ESCAP: All Countries (unsdcode:98400) |
| 2000s | 89.9% | 90.4% | 0.6% | Qatar |
| 2010s | 93.5% | 96.4% | 2.9% | Qatar |
| 2020s | 94.8% | 95.5% | 0.7% | Qatar |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
